The Classic Letter: In this type of Arkansas Sample Letter from Child to Tooth Fairy, children typically begin by addressing the Tooth Fairy with phrases like "Dear Tooth Fairy" or "To the Magical Tooth Fairy." They express their gratitude for the fairies' presence and acknowledge the loss of their tooth. Children often include a little note describing how they have taken care of their tooth and eagerly await the arrival of the Tooth Fairy. The average cash gift for a tooth, according to the national survey of 1,000 parents taken in early 2021, is $4.70. That's up 17% from last year's figure. However, for most kids the going rate for a freshly pulled tooth is between 25 cents and $1.
